Sorry for the late response, they are still available. I was running them with style 162's 18x8 in the front, 18x8.5 in the rear. 225/40/18 front, and 255/35/18 rear with no rubbing on sport suspension. You have the same size tires so I would think that they would work, but I am not sure with the wider wheel? I attempted to use them with my new setup, 19x8.5 front, 19x9.5 rear, 245/35/19 front, 275/30/19 rear, and they would rub in the rear on big bumps, but that is a significantly bigger tire.
